About This Color
PANTONE 16-3521 TPG is a desaturated pink with bright tonality. Its HEX value is #BDA1C3, placing it in the pink region of the color spectrum with a hue angle of 289°.
This lighter shade is well-suited for backgrounds, accent areas, and designs that require an open, airy feel. It pairs naturally with darker neutrals for contrast.
